We are delighted to offer an opportunity to join the Stryker office of
Diegem, Belgium as a
Lead Kit Booking Representative, who is an experienced kit booking representative, well-versed in the day-to-day activities and the procedures around Kit Booking.

The Lead Kit Booking Representative has a good view of the way the team integrates with other teams in the ecosystem.

The Lead Kit Booking Representative is also expected to coach/mentor other Kit Booking Representatives and possibly assist management with task assignment across the service representative team.


This is a part time position with 20 hours of work per week.

Key Activities & Responsibilities

  • Processing kit booking orders, credits, loan kit queries
  • Arranging returns and collections and handling proof of delivery and pricing requests
  • Proactively communicating with internal & external customers
  • Investigating and resolving invoice disputes
  • Logging and follow up of issue resolution and related communication back to the customer
  • Take responsibility for executing tasks and supporting colleagues across a number of complex areas /
- processes and queries

  • Work with your colleagues to effectively organize and priorities the tasks within your specific areas
  • Working collaboratively with other functions and divisions on crossfunctional or customer specific topics
  • Assist in supporting and training more junior colleagues
  • Act as a mentor for more junior customer service representatives
